
Introduction
Backing up your WordPress site is one of the most crucial tasks you can undertake as a website owner. Imagine losing all your hard work due to a failed update, a malicious attack, or even a simple human error. This guide will delve deep into the best way to backup a WordPress site, ensuring that you can recover quickly from any mishap. Not only will we explore various methods for backing up your site, but we will also discuss use cases, tips, and comparisons of popular backup solutions.
Understanding WordPress Backups
Before we dive into the best ways to backup your WordPress site, it’s essential to understand what a backup really means. In the context of a WordPress site, a backup is essentially a copy of your website’s files and database stored in a secure location. This enables you to restore your website to its previous state in case something goes wrong.
Why Backing Up is Important
There are several reasons why performing regular backups is crucial:
- Security Breaches: WordPress sites are a common target for hackers. Without a backup, you might lose everything.
- Hosting Failures: A server crash can lead to data loss if you don’t have regular backups.
- Accidental Deletion: Mistakes happen. Whether it’s a plugin conflict or a simple click, you might accidentally delete essential data.
- Migrations: If you decide to change hosting providers, having a complete backup simplifies the process.
Best Ways to Backup WordPress Site
1. Manual Backup
One of the most straightforward methods is to perform a manual backup. This involves downloading your WordPress files via FTP and exporting your database through tools like phpMyAdmin. Here’s how:
- Backup Your Files: Use an FTP client like FileZilla to connect to your site, then download everything in the root directory.
- Backup Your Database: Access your phpMyAdmin from your hosting CPanel, select your database, and click on the Export option.
The manual method gives you full control, but it can be time-consuming and might be overwhelming for beginners. Therefore, while it is effective, it is generally recommended for advanced users.
2. WordPress Backup Plugins
Utilizing backup plugins is perhaps the easiest way to implement the best way to backup a WordPress site. Here are some popular options:
- UpdraftPlus: This powerful plugin allows you to automatically backup your files and database to various remote storage locations such as Google Drive, Dropbox, or AWS.
- BackupWordPress: Great for beginners, this plugin provides a simple backup solution that automatically backs up your database and files.
- Duplicator: More than just a backup solution, it also helps migrate your site easily.
Choosing a plugin depends on your specific needs, but the ease of use and automation offered by these tools often makes them the best way to backup a WordPress site.
3. Hosting Provider Backup Solutions
Many hosting providers offer automated backup services as part of their hosting packages. This is a convenient option as it requires little to no technical skills. Here are a few considerations:
- Shared Hosting: Look for providers that offer periodic backups.
- Managed WordPress Hosting: Services like WPCare often include daily backups as a feature.
- Custom Solutions: Depending on your hosting plan, you might have additional backup options available.
While this is an easy solution, always check how frequently backups are made and how easy it is to restore them, as not all hosting services are created equal.
Use Cases for Backing Up Your WordPress Site
1. During Site Development
When developing a new website or making significant changes to an existing one, backups are essential. Regular backups can save you from losing valuable progress each time you make a change.
2. After Major Updates
Whenever you update WordPress core, themes, or plugins, it’s wise to take a backup first. This ensures that if anything goes wrong during the update, you can revert to the earlier version without losing any data.
3. Before Changing Hosting Providers
Migrating your site to a new host can be complex. Making a complete backup before you transition ensures you have all your data readily available, reducing potential downtime.
Backup Frequency Recommendations
How often should you back up your site? It depends greatly on how often you update content. Here are some guidelines:
- Static Sites: If your site doesn’t change often, weekly backups are usually sufficient.
- Dynamic Content: For sites frequently updated, such as blogs or e-commerce sites, daily backups are recommended.
- During Active Development: When developing or making frequent changes, backups after every major update can safeguard your progress.
Best Practices for Backup Storage
1. Offsite Storage
Storing your backups in multiple locations is vital. Use cloud storage solutions like Google Drive, Dropbox, or even a dedicated backup service that can provide an additional layer of security.
2. Regular Testing of Backups
Having a backup is only half the battle; you must ensure that it works. Periodically test your backups to ensure you can restore your site successfully if necessary.
3. Document Your Backup Process
Creating a document detailing your backup process will be beneficial, especially if you ever need to hand it over to someone else. This transparency will help maintain consistency and reliability.
Comparison of Backup Methods
Let’s summarize the strengths and weaknesses of the various backup methods.
| Backup Method | Pros | Cons |
|---|---|---|
| Manual Backup | Complete control; customizable | Time-consuming; requires technical skills |
| Plugins | Easy to use; automated | Dependent on the plugin’s ongoing support |
| Hosting Provider Solutions | Convenient; low technical skills required | Varied frequency and reliability |
Conclusion
To wrap up, understanding the best way to backup a WordPress site is essential for every site owner. Whether you choose to back up manually, use plugins, or rely on your hosting provider, the important thing is to do it regularly. Considering the risks involved, taking a few minutes to set up a dependable backup solution could save you days of headache later.
For those who want an extra layer of assurance, check out our Free Website Audit for insights tailored to your site’s needs. Additionally, if you’re looking for more personalized guidance, feel free to reach out for a Free Consultation. Let’s ensure your WordPress site remains secure and efficient!
Best Way to Backup WordPress Site: Frequently Asked Questions
What is the best way to backup WordPress site regularly?
Can I manually back up my WordPress site without a plugin?
What is the safest storage option for WordPress backups?
How often should I backup my WordPress site?
Is it necessary to backup my WordPress database?
Can I restore my WordPress site from a backup?
What should I do if my backup fails?
Are there automated backup options for WordPress?
Is it wise to test my backups?
What are the common mistakes to avoid when backing up WordPress?
